How they compare
Aruba currently reports 8.71 1000 USD per square kilometre against 8.35 1000 USD per square kilometre in Germany, a difference of 0.36 1000 USD per square kilometre.
The two have swapped places 3 times across 32 shared years of data; in 1992 it was Germany ahead.
Aruba ranks 9th and Germany ranks 10th of 184 countries.
Germany has averaged higher in every one of the 4 decades both report.
